当前位置:首页 > 行业动态 > 正文

mysqllibs_: 探索这一MySQL库的未知功能和潜在用途

mysqllibs_ 是一个与 MySQL 数据库相关的库文件,通常用于在计算机程序中实现与 MySQL 数据库的连接和交互。它提供了一组函数和API,使得开发者能够在他们的应用程序中执行 SQL 查询、管理数据库连接等操作。

在MySQL的安装过程中,mysqllibs扮演着至关重要的角色,这些库文件不仅支持MySQL数据库的基本功能,还确保了其与其他软件的兼容性和扩展性,本文将深入探讨mysqllibs的作用、重要性及其在系统中的运用。

mysqllibs_: 探索这一MySQL库的未知功能和潜在用途  第1张

MySQL RPM包和mysqllibs

MySQL提供了一个RPM(Red Hat Package Manager)包的安装方式,这种方式允许用户通过几个主要的套件来完成MySQL的安装,较新版本的MySQL RPM包由于包之间存在更多的依赖关系,通常需要下载多个套件才能完成标准的安装,在这些套件中,mysqllibs包含关键的库文件,如libmysqlclient.a和libmysqlclient.so,这些是运行MySQL数据库服务所必需的。

库文件的作用与重要性

库文件是程序运行时动态链接的模块,它们提供了一系列预先编译好的函数和资源,供多个程序共享使用,从而减少资源消耗,提高系统效率,在MySQL的上下文中,mysqllibs中的.a和.so文件尤其重要,这些库文件提供了与MySQL数据库服务器交互的必要接口和支持,使得其他应用程序能够通过这些库无缝连接和操作MySQL数据库。

安装配置中的mysqllibs

在安装MySQL时,可以通过几种不同的方法来获取并配置mysqllibs,一种常见的方法是通过RPM包管理器安装,这适用于基于RPM的Linux发行版,如CentOS或Fedora,另一种方式是从MySQL官方网站下载tar压缩包,这对于想要自定义安装路径和配置的用户来说是一个好选择,无论采用哪种方法,确保所有必要的库文件都被正确安装和链接是非常重要的。

维护与更新

随着系统的使用和时间的推移,保持mysqllibs的更新同样重要,MySQL会定期发布更新,包括安全补丁和性能改进,系统管理员应当关注这些更新,及时将库文件更新到最新版本,以确保系统安全和最优性能,某些应用程序可能需要特定版本的库文件,因此适时检查和调整库文件版本也是必要的。

常见问题解答

Q1: 如果安装过程中遗漏了mysqllibs,会有什么后果?

A1: 如果安装过程中未正确安装mysqllibs,可能会导致MySQL数据库服务无法启动或运行不稳定,依赖于这些库的其他应用程序也可能会遇到编译错误或运行时错误。

Q2: 如何检查mysqllibs是否已正确安装?

A2: 可以通过在命令行中运行ldconfig p | grep mysql 来查看系统中已安装的mysql库文件,尝试启动MySQL服务并观察是否有任何错误报告,也是验证安装是否成功的一种方法。

归纳而言,mysqllibs是MySQL安装过程中不可或缺的组成部分,它们确保了数据库服务的正常运行和其他应用的正确交互,通过理解其作用并遵循正确的安装与维护步骤,可以大大提高系统的稳定性和性能。

0